The peptidyl transferase activity is a fundamental enzymatic function of the ribosome, responsible for catalyzing peptide bond formation during protein synthesis. This activity occurs at a specialized region known as the peptidyl transferase center (PTC), which is located in the large subunit of both prokaryotic and eukaryotic ribosomes. The PTC is an RNA-based enzyme (ribozyme), not a protein enzyme. Its catalytic function is carried out entirely by ribosomal RNA (rRNA). It is a crucial target for many antibiotics.
